Rakesh Kandula,
Technical Marketing Engineer, Cisco

Rakesh Kandula is a Technical Marketing Engineer in Cisco’s Mass Scale Infrastructure Group (MIG), where he handles security for products primarily deployed in service provider networks.   Rakesh received his Master’s Degree from Indian Institute of Technology, Delhi (IIT Delhi). He has been with Cisco for 15+ years in various roles. His current focus areas are Trustworthy Systems, Platform Security Chips, Secure Boot, DDoS Solutions and other security features relevant to routing platforms.   Outside his work, Rakesh is an avid runner who loves running marathons and trail ultras.

Dr Diego R. Lopez, Telefonica I+D

Dr Diego R. Lopez joined Telefonica I+D in 2011 as a Senior Technology Expert, and is currently in charge of the Technology Exploration activities within the GCTIO Unit. Before joining Telefónica he spent some years in the academic sector, dedicated to research on network services, and was appointed member of the High-Level Expert Group on Scientific Data Infrastructures by the European Commission.   Diego is currently focused on applied research in network infrastructures, with a special emphasis on virtualization, data-driven management, new architectures, security, and quantum communications. Diego is an ETSI Fellow and chairs the ETSI ISGs ZSM (on network automation) and the NOC of ETSI ISG NFV.   Apart from this, Diego is a more than acceptable Iberian ham carver, and extremely fond of seeking and enjoying comics, and good discussions on any (in)appropriate matter.


Marc Hulzebos, Business Innovation Officer, Eurofiber

With over 15 years of experience in sales and business development, Marc is a dedicated IT and telecoms professional at Eurofiber. As a management consultant he has helped companies in both the public and private sector execute digital transformation.  Developing strategic partnerships and innovative new business models, he leads the quantum pathfinding mission at Eurofiber, focusing on new customer propositions across the full international fiberoptic connectivity portfolio.

Dr. Eyal Felstaine, Chief Business Officer, Cyber Ridge

Prior to CyberRidge, Eyal was CTO of Amdocs technology – [NASDAQ: DOX] andestablished Amdocs’ NFV group, which turned into the multi-million “Open Networks” business group.   An innovator and entrepreneur by nature, Eyal co-founded and held CXO positions in several successful startups in the communications and evolved-packet core space. These include Traffix Systems, acquired by F5 Networks, Allot Communications [NASDAQ: ALLT], and SANRAD, acquired by Toshiba Japan. Eyal also served as VP of Radware and head of its Cyber Security division [NASDAQ: RDWR].   Eyal holds over 50 patents to his name, has authored numerous refereed papers, and has won several prestigious awards for research excellence in network security. Eyal holds a Ph.D. in Computer Science, a B.Sc. in Electrical Engineering from the Technion Israel Institute of Technology and an MBA from Columbia University, NY.
